This was one of the smartest decisions we made during our new construction.
We went with two different tiers of quartz allowing us to save a lot of money.
In our main kitchen area we went with a "Tuscan" lookalike and a higher tier of quartz.
In our secondary bathroom we went with this color of quartz, still just as beautiful but wider and has grey little speckles in it and it actually saved us over $35 a square foot on countertops.
We also used it in our laundry room.
And our pantry.
And also in our master bathroom and it's absolutely stunning.
